The Ridge Runner
The Ridge Runner is a summer trail running event held in the Hamilton area, Ontario, Canada, offering a variety of race distances including a 1K kids race, 5K, 10K, and a 21K half marathon. Participants experience rugged, scenic ridge trails with technical sections, climbs, and forested paths that showcase the region's natural beauty. The event emphasizes community spirit, professional organization, and support, with proceeds benefiting STAC Hamilton youth programs. Runners enjoy exclusive race perks, swag, and aid stations stocked with nutrition. The race also partners with the Hamilton Regional Indian Centre to support Indigenous communities, making it a meaningful outdoor adventure for all ages.
